I booked this tour many months in advance, based on our wish to go to Stonehenge and Bath, when we booked the Secret Place was not really a consideration for us, but thought it could be fun. We had an expectation of a much bigger group and a bigger bus and that the secret place would be predictable (we tried to guess where it would be). The bus is a new, clean and comfortable Mercedes Benz vehicle thats equipped with air conditioning and a great sound system that allowed us to hear and interact with Colin. From the moment we met, Colin provided an enthusiastic commentary along the route as we made our way out of London, pointing out interesting buildings and places where famous people have lived information about each borough we passed through. With a quick stop at the M4 services we proceeded into Berkshire and then off the beaten track taking in some beautiful villages, taking in the sights of thatched cottages, beautiful old architecture, giraffes, elephants, horses, cows (very important sightings of cows) Dali'esque grandfather clocks and a host of other sights. All the time, the commentary continued, making the journey extremely interesting. Colin finds the right balance of information, trivia, humor and silence when appropriate. After a trip through a number of villages and diversions to see interesting things you would NEVER see otherwise we arrived at the Secret Place. I am not at liberty to divulge any information about The Secret place - only to say that its amazing and it would be worth going just for this - a once in a lifetime place to visit that you can't begin imagine and will never see the likes of again!!!!! We then departed and made our way to Bath, Colin told stories of local celebrities and famous folks as we proceeded along the way to Bath and expertly coupled popular songs with locations and brought the location and song to life! Fantastic! We arrived in Bath with a short bus tour of the city - again an expert explanation of everything we saw and explained the city's history and how it came to be the way it is today. We had plenty of time in Bath to explore the city, the Roman baths and had time to eat and have a quick drink in a local pub. Colin also gave a short walking tour and explained a lot about the city! We departed Bath with a 45 minute drive to go to Stonehenge. On the way we continued the tour with Colin pointing out interesting waypoints and items to us. As we approached Stonehenge he turned his attention to explaining the local geography and the history around the area. He explained the history of the stones and the people of the Salisbury plain area and set the scene for the Stonehenge visit. Colin took care of getting the right tickets for everyone and escorted us on the bus to get us up to the stones. The viewing of Stonehenge is accompanied with an audio tour guide that provides all the information you would need to be fully immersed in the area and the history of the stones. With enough time to walk back from the stones to the visitor center, explore the center and have something to eat, we made our way back to the bus. For the whole journey back Colin engaged the bus in conversation and showed us a few extra treats too! Having asked where everyone wanted to be dropped off in London and driving each party to their desired drop off point Colin wished us all the best. I have to say not only is he a very nice guy, who is knowledgable and friendly, he is professional and personable and perhaps one of the best tour guides I have ever had the pleasure of having for an amazing day’s tour. Book with this company and you will be extremely pleased. They are a small company that cares and provide an amazing service. You will probably only go to Stonehenge once - go with the English Bus and it will be memorable and a lasting memory of this amazing place. Thanks Colin and TEB - you guys are fantastic!

The English Bus provided the most affordable tour we could find, the best itinerary, the best pick-up spots, and a very witty and friendly tour guide. The pick-up times were at a very reasonable time, 8:45 or 9:10 AM, compared to some of the other tours that pick up way too early for tourists adjusting to jet lag. They planned a very well curated itinerary of Stratford-upon-Avon, the Cotswolds, and Oxford, three incredible spots. Our tour guide, Andy Sawyer, right off the bat was funny, accommodating, and so enjoyable to chat with and spend time around. He gave very comprehensive commentary, describing everything we were seeing outside, and included tons fo quirky and funny stories along the way, which we LOVED. Great entertainment, wittiness, and interesting history. Andy has a true talent for socializing and storytelling. One of the best tour guides I have ever met. The bus was clean, comfortable, with USB charging ports, AC, and a reading light, and a nice quaint size. I really enjoyed all the spots we got to see. It's a good experience if you prefer driving through and seeing the most sights possible rather than staying in one place and walking around for hours. We got a lot of sight seeing in. If I were to do it again I would bring my own lunch and snacks because there wasn't enough time to get a sit-down meal, and honestly, the food options in the Cotswolds and Stratford were terrible (unless you can eat sausage rolls and scones all day). There were great food options in Oxford, but you had to be hasty because you'll want to spend most your time seeing the university and city and not miss the meet-up time! Overall, I loved the experience, and Andy really brought the whole tour to life. The booking was easy, they had next-day availability which was AMAZING, website was well-done and easy to navigate, and communications were clear and comprehensive. Thank you The English Bus for an amazing day!!

5 star tour! I'm so glad I was able to book the Stonehenge, Bath and a secret Location tour. Cara and Johny greeted us at the London Eye pick up, prompt and ready to go! Cara was our tour guide and she was fabulous! She made sure our little group was comfy and at ease all day. As we left London, she gave a brief explanation of the areas we were passing, providing a little background on their origins, plus some recommendations on places to visit. As we approached Stonehenge, we noticed it was getting pretty windy and as we arrived, we realized that the site was closed due to the aggressive winds. I was bummed, thinking we would just head on to Bath, but no! Cara and Johny worked their magic and took us to a "back" route and managed to get us right at the fenced area, with no other people in sight! They told us that we all paid to see Stonehenge and that's what they would provide for us today. We walked alongside sheep and had breathtaking views of Stonhenge on the start on the first day of Winter Solstice. Johny spoke about Stonehenge and provided wonderful information about this wonder. Once our time was up, we moved on to Bath and our secret location. Throughout the tour Johny and Cara went above and beyond to make the trip memorable. They mingled with everyone as a group and one on one, and they remembered our names for the whole day, just from reading our names on the attendance roster in the morning! Bath was amazing! busy, but amazing and our secret location was awesome! We made it back to London around 8ish nighttime and Cara dropped us off or our nearest tube station, which was nice so we wouldn't have to make a long journey from our initial pickup. If you're in London for a few days and can spare a day, book with The English bus! you will enjoy it so much!
